Fourth quarter | Canadian Pacific makes a profit of 1.27 billion

(Calgary) Canadian Pacific Railway on Tuesday posted net income of $1.27 billion for the fourth quarter of 2022, which compared with a profit of $532 million for the same period a year earlier.


The Calgary railroad’s earnings per share were $1.36, down from 74 cents in the previous fourth quarter.

CP’s revenue reached $2.46 billion, up 21% from the same quarter a year earlier.

Carload freight revenue reached $3,381 in the fourth quarter, representing an 11% year-over-year increase.

Adjusted operating ratio, a key metric that expresses expenses as a percentage of revenue, improved 160 basis points to 59.1%.

For the full year 2022, however, CP’s operating ratio increased by 380 basis points to 61.4%.
